  • Title

    Employing optical SSB modulation technique in full-duplex radio-on-fiber transport systems

  • Abstract
    A full-duplex radio-on-fiber (ROF) transport system based on optical single sideband (SSB) modulation, wavelength-division-multiplexing (WDM) and optical add-drop multiplexing techniques is proposed and demonstrated. Over a long-haul fiber link, low bit error rate (BER) and third order intermodulation distortion to carrier ratio (IMD/sub 3//C) values were obtained in our proposed full-duplex ROF transport systems. Such a proposed full-duplex ROF transport system is suitable for the long-haul microwave optical link.
